Fastest to 100 T20 wickets: Santokie smashes Mendis' record
Santokie smashes Mendis' record
When Krishmar Santokie dismissed Shaun Marsh during the IPL match between Mumbai Indians and Kings XI Punjab on May 21, he became the quickest to 100 T20 wickets (in 54 innings), smashing the previous record by 12 innings•Getty Images
Third on the list is Saeed Ajmal, who reached the landmark in his 67th innings. He was once the record holder•AFP
Charl Langeveldt is the quickest South African to 100 dismissals - in 71 innings - and he too was sought after by teams in South Africa, England and India•AFP
The 'wild thing,' Shaun Tait, also got to 100 T20 wickets in 75 innings•AFP
The record Santokie broke belonged to Ajantha Mendis, who claimed his 100th victim in his 66th innings. In his next 29 innings, however, Mendis has taken only 28 wickets•AFP
Umar Gul is the quickest fast bowler to 100 T20 wickets. He took 68 innings•BCCI
Andrew Hall joined the club in his 75th innings, not bad for an allrounder. He is the first of five players tied on 75 innings•Getty Images
It's a little surprising that Lasith Malinga, given the reputation he has, took as many as 75 innings to reach three-figures in the wickets column•BCCI
Dirk Nannes has played for two countries, counties, several T20 franchises and numerous domestic teams all over the world. He needed only 69 innings to take his 100th wicket•Getty Images
Amit Mishra is the quickest legspinner to 100 T20 wickets (75 innings). He also holds the record for the most T20 hat-tricks - three•BCCI
Sunil Narine, perhaps the most effective bowler in the IPL, claimed his 100th T20 wicket in his 75th innings but since then he has taken 65 wickets in 48 innings•AFP
